§ 03

Application process

Typical processing: Not published; assume the county’s standard several-week review cycle. citeturn3view0

  1. 01
    Contact the Village clerk for local context and use the Cole County portal to file the permit application (town site lists general contact channels but not a specific permit form). citeturn31view0turn3view0
  2. 02
    County staff review the submission under the county’s adopted codes, requesting additional documentation if floodplain or utilities are affected. citeturn3view0
  3. 03
    Pay valuation-based permit fees and contractor certifications online or in person. citeturn3view0
  4. 04
    Schedule inspections via the county inspector’s line (573-636-3614) and collect the certificate of completion once all disciplines sign off. citeturn6view0turn3view0
